In 2023, Motherly Heart Organization began under a tree with a few reading books and a simple goal to support children in the community who were struggling with reading. It was a humble beginning, but behind it was a big dream to make books accessible to children from different walks of life and create opportunities for girls living in rural areas

Motherly Heart Organisation ( MHO) and Ntuha Children’s Writers and Illustration Association inspire children to discover the joy of reading, writing and creativity. At MHO we believe that every child has a story to tell and the potential to become a confident reader, writer and creator. This belief came to life during a two-day children’s creative writing workshop held at the Motherly Heart premises in collaboration with the Ntuha Children’s Writers and Illustration Association (NCWIA). Children from the community and schools, teachers from partner schools and MHO volunteers fully participated. Creating a space where children could imagine The workshop offered children an opportunity to learn beyond the traditional classroom environment. Through singing and dancing, drawing, storytelling, group reading, and read-aloud sessions. Children were encouraged to express themselves freely and explore their creativity.
